Something I am not understanding here.
On a form
I have a tableframe with 10 records and 1 defined field "fld"
Then on the tablefame's CANARRIVE event I have "view(fld)"
I have one undefined field
When the form opens the undefined field has focus
Now for the part I do not understand
When I click say the fourth row of the tbf view shows the data of the
fourth row.
Considering that my code is in the "CANARRIVE" event shoul dit not show
the fld for the first row?
Another experiment after clicking the 4th row
I click the undefined field to move focus off the tbf
I then click on the 7th row and again the view statement showed the
value for the 7th row instead of the 4th row as I expected.
How do I get the value of the current record of a tableframe before it
gets focus? Thanks for any thoughts.
